Steve Yegge 74430a1019 refactor: formulas use JSON instead of YAML (gt-8tmz)
JSON for consistency with beads (issues.jsonl, molecules.jsonl).
Agents create/manage formulas; humans use visualizers.

- Simpler parsing (Go built-in JSON)
- No YAML gotchas
- Agents generate JSON flawlessly

{
"formula": "shiny",
"description": "Engineer in a Box - the canonical right way. Design before you code. Review before you ship. Test before you submit.",
"version": 1,
"vars": {
"feature": "{{feature}}",
"assignee": "{{assignee}}"
},
"steps": [
{
"id": "design",
"description": "Think carefully about architecture before writing code. Consider: How does this fit into the existing system? What are the edge cases? What could go wrong? Is there a simpler approach?"
},
{
"id": "implement",
"description": "Write the code for {{feature}}. Follow the design. Keep it simple. Don't gold-plate.",
"needs": ["design"]
},
{
"id": "review",
"description": "Review the implementation. Check for: Does it match the design? Are there obvious bugs? Is it readable and maintainable? Are there security concerns?",
"needs": ["implement"]
},
{
"id": "test",
"description": "Write and run tests. Unit tests for new code, integration tests if needed, run the full test suite, fix any regressions.",
"needs": ["review"]
},
{
"id": "submit",
"description": "Submit for merge. Final check: git status, git diff. Commit with clear message. Push and create PR.",
"needs": ["test"]
}
]
}
